Penelope (Padgett) Hodgson Craven Barker, commonly known as Penelope Barker (June 17, 1728 – 1796), was an activist—in the lead-up to the American Revolution (1775–1781)—who organized a boycott of British goods in 1774 by a group of women known as the Edenton Tea Party. It was the "first recorded women's political demonstration in America".
